On average, a fully charged solar light can stay on for 6 to 10 hours. It depends on the type of battery and how efficient the solar panel is. Here's what really matters: this range exists because of a simple equation. Your solar light's run time depends on how much energy the panel captures during the day versus how much the LED draws at. . Are you tired of solar lights that fizzle out before the night is through? Evenly connect the DC input terminals of PV strings to each MPPT to maximize the number of connected MPPTs. If PV strings are connected to several MPPTs of the inverter in a centralized manner, and the other MPPTs are left idle, heat dissipation performance in some areas is affected for a long. .
